WebFeb 15, 2012 · Sweat rash is a skin disorder wherein intense itching and pricking sensation is felt, and which results in the formation of blisters or lumps. Children are more prone to get sweat rash, but adults are equally vulnerable under a hot and humid climate. Sweat rash is also called as prickly heat rash or miliaria.
